Engagement Zone is an online platform and application that UTRGV uses to track community engagement across the Rio Grande Valley. It helps students, faculty, and community volunteers to track hours, communicate with community organizations, and build a volunteer portfolio.

Engagement Zone is also used for Service Learning academic courses at UTRGV.

Eligible UTRGV students can apply to fund their community projects with the Engaged Scholar & Artist Awards. Solo projects and team collaborations can apply for $2,000 to $4,000 in materials, wages, and travel awards. UTRGV faculty can collaborate with our department to designate their courses as service learning. This benefits students as they receive more direct in-classroom support from our office as they use Engagement Zone.

In tracking their courses with our office, faculty will also receive reports that detail their course's impact on the community. These documented reports can be used as documentation of faculty engagement in the community.
